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ll send a team of experts to your home to assess the damage and develop a customized plan to restore your property to its original condition. This may involve removing water-damaged materials, drying out the affected area, and repairing any structural damage.
Step 2: Water Removal and Drying
Our technicians will use specialized equipment to remove standing water and dry out the affected area. This may involve using industrial-strength fans, dehumidifiers, and air scrubbers to remove moisture and prevent further damage.
Step 3: Structural Repair and Reconstruction
Once the water has been removed and the area has been dried, our team will begin the process of repairing and reconstructing any damaged structures, including walls, floors, and ceilings.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Clean-up
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the restoration process is complete and that your home is safe and secure. We’ll also take care of any remaining clean-up tasks, including disposing of any damaged materials and cleaning any affected surfaces.

Warning Signs You Need Water Damage Reconstruction
Ignoring the signs of water damage can lead to bigger problems down the line, including mold growth, structural damage, and even health risks. That’s why it’s so important to catch these signs early and take action before it’s too late.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can be a sign of water damage, particularly if they’re accompanied by visible signs of moisture or discoloration. Don’t ignore these odors; they could be a sign of a bigger problem.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a leak or flood, and they should be addressed quickly to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, particularly if it’s accompanied by a musty odor or visible signs of moisture.
Discoloration or Warping of Wood or Drywall
Discoloration or warping of wood or drywall can be a sign of water damage, particularly if it’s accompanied by a musty odor or visible signs of moisture.
Unexplained Mold Growth
Mold growth can be a sign of water damage, particularly if it’s accompanied by a musty odor or visible signs of moisture.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ks can be a sign of water damage, particularly if they’re accompanied by visible signs of moisture or discoloration.
Water Damage Reconstruction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a bathroom or kitchen | Yes | No | DIY fixes are usually enough for small, contained leaks. |
| Large flood or significant water damage |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ary for large-scale water damage to ensure a thorough and efficient cleanup. |
| Water damage in a hard-to-reach area, such as a crawl space or attic |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are necessary for safely and effectively cleaning water damage in hard-to-reach areas. |
| Water damage caused by a burst pipe or other emergency situation | No | Yes | Emergency situations need immediate attention from a professional to prevent further damage and ensure a safe and efficient cleanup. |
| Water damage caused by a slow leak or seepage | Maybe | Yes | Slow leaks can be tricky to detect and may need professional help to identify and repair. |
| Water damage caused by a natural disaster, such as a hurricane or flood | No | Yes | Natural disasters need professional help to ensure a safe and efficient cleanup, as well as to navigate the complex insurance claims process. |

Water Damage Reconstruction Cost in Van Alstyne, TX
The cost of water damage reconstruction can vary widely depending on the severity and scope of the damage, as well as the size of the affected area. Our prices are competitive and transparent, and we’ll work closely with you to develop a customized plan that meets your needs and budget.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ed |
| Structural repair and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Scope of repairs, materials needed, and labor costs |
| Final inspection and clean-up |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ed |
| Insurance claims help | $0 – $1,000 | Complexity of claims process, documentation required, and communication with insurance company |
| Emergency services (after-hours or weekend calls) | $100 – $500 | Time of day, day of the week, and level of urgency |
| Specialized equipment and services (e.g. Mold remediation) | $1,000 – $5,000 | Scope of services, materials needed, and labor costs |
